Jackson suspension threat after Newcastle clash

Chelsea's rising star Nicolas Jackson is walking a disciplinary tightrope after his latest on-field altercation during the tense match against Newcastle. The striker, who has been a key figure for the Blues this season, is now just one yellow card away from an automatic suspension.

The Incident That Could Cost Jackson

During Saturday's fiery encounter at Stamford Bridge, Jackson found himself in referee's notebook yet again after a late challenge on Newcastle defender Fabian Schär. This marked his ninth yellow card of the campaign, leaving fans and pundits alike questioning his discipline.

Pochettino's Dilemma

Chelsea manager Mauricio Pochettino now faces a selection headache ahead of crucial fixtures. "We've spoken with Nicolas about controlling his emotions," revealed a club insider. "His passion is admirable but needs channeling correctly."

What This Means for Chelsea

The potential suspension comes at a delicate time for Chelsea:

  • Key Premier League matches approaching
  • FA Cup quarter-finals on the horizon
  • Growing competition for starting spots

Football analysts suggest Jackson might benefit from tactical rotation to avoid reaching the 10-card threshold that would trigger a two-match ban.
